Medis Technologies’ primary focus is on direct liquid fuel cell
technology. Its business strategy is to sell its products to end users
through retail outlets, service providers and to the military and other
markets. Medis has also developed the CellScan with many potential applications
relating to disease diagnostics and chemo sensitivity. Additionally,
Medis’ product pipeline includes other technologies, in varying
stages of development.
